Ingredients:
- 2 uncooked pie crusts
- 1 cup dark Karo syrup
- 2 tablespoons flour
- 4 tablespoons milk
- 1 stick of butter, melted
- 2 cups of sugar
- 4 eggs
- 2 teaspoons vanilla extract
- 2 cups of pecans
Instructions:

- Preheat oven to 350
- In a large mixing bowl, integrate the sugar and flour.
- Add the eggs, Karo, milk, vanilla and butter. Mix thoroughly. I will refer to this as the "gooey mess" later.
- With a fork, poke holes in the bottom of the pie crusts.
- Evenly distribute the pecans between the two crusts.
- Pour the gooey mess over the pecans in each crust, try to keep them as even as possible. Make sure all of the pecans are coated, but resist the temptation to stir.
- Bake at 350 for 40-50 minutes.
- Remove from oven and let cool slightly before cutting and eating.
